 Good morning and a very happy Tuesday. It's Sue here with my piece for our Save The Trees challenge.  By that, we mean to stamp on anything other than ordinary paper. I decorated a phone holder 'cos you can never have too many of these.

I started with my naked phone holder (I'm sure it's not real wood lol)
I applied some base paint by pressing it on my gelli plate, then I stamped with Doodle Circles. This is a lovely stamp to colour in, which I did with paint pens and silver acrylic.

Next came the sentiment. If I'd thought this through I'd have realised that I could have used tissue paper, but never mind. This is construction tape - a little like duct tape but you can paint it. So I just stuck it to my craft mat then painted it white.

Then I stamped my Carmen's Veranda Tidy Minds stamp.

I just cut around it and stuck it in place. I was a little bit surprised that it was still sticky, but it certainly was!


And this is how it looks with my phone in place! I don't know how, but this cover blends in wherever it is, so it's great to have a proper place for it (and this way I remember to charge it too so it's a win-win!)

Okay this challenge stumped me I must say. I started out it a totally different direction. I ended tossing it in the trash. 
 Then remembered that Yupo paper is plastic. There we go.
I used my alcohol inks on the Yupo to make a background. Next I took my stamps and stamped them with archival ink and heat set them. Take a stencil and some alcohol and a sponge and sponge it through. You can use lift ink for that also. To give it another layer.  
Then I added a saying and layered it on a black card base.

Hi everyone, Liesbeth here again! For our ,Save the trees'challenge it is not allowed to stamp on paper, so I took some domino bricks and stamped onto them with black StazOn ink! Before stamping, I coloured two of them with alcohol inks, the others are just the plain dominos.
Instread of stamping the stamp onto the domino, it's much easyer to push the domino on the stamp. Much more control and you will see where you stamp!
